Picture Day (The Brinkley Yearbooks #1)

Sarah Sax. Knopf, $20.99 (228p) ISBN 978-0-593-30688-8; $13.99 paper ISBN 978-0-593-30687-1

Seventh grader Viv has always dreaded the yearly school picture day. No matter how much she advocates for a chance to shake up her style, each photo ends up with Viv wearing a Mom-approved outfit and sporting her customary braid. But Viv is tired of the routine and, wanting to make a splash, decides to do something drastic: armed with a pair of scissors and reference photos of her favorite online influencer, Viv snips off her boring ’do. The bold move catapults her to the top of the Brinkley Middle School food chain; suddenly, her classmates are seeking Viv’s advice on how to live their truth. But in her enthusiasm to be her school’s top influencer, Viv ignores her friends, clashes with her mom, and starts losing sight of who she was to begin with. In this compassionate graphic novel, a solo debut, Sax (the Escape This Book! series) employs bright and inviting hues, uncomplicated paneling, and an expressive, visually diverse cast to diligently detail one tween’s single-minded pursuit of clout and desire to stand out no matter the cost. Heartfelt interactions surrounding popularity and identity provide ample fodder for introspective discussion. Ages 8–12. Agent: Molly O’Neill, Root Literary. (June)
